About Daniel Gallant
Daniel Gallant is a cultural leader, writer, and strategist who has played a major role in shaping New York’s arts community. He previously served for more than a decade as Executive Director of the Nuyorican Poets Cafe, one of the most influential performance poetry venues in the world.
He has also led House of Speakeasy, an organization dedicated to celebrating authors and literature through live storytelling events, and currently serves as Director of External Affairs at the Vineyard Theatre in New York.
